Part 1: Mastering the Art of Shamiyana Selection
The shamiyana—the temporary shelter that defines your event space—is more than just a tent; it’s the ambiance setter, the sun blocker, and the rain protector. In the climate of Tripura, choosing the right one is crucial.
Why a Good Shamiyana Matters in Laldingabari
Laldingabari, like much of Dhalai, experiences tropical weather. This means you need protection from intense midday sun and sudden, heavy monsoon showers.
- Comfort: A well-pitched shamiyana ensures guests remain comfortable, allowing them to focus on the celebration rather than the weather.
- Aesthetics: The structure sets the visual tone. Traditional, vibrant designs can elevate a simple gathering into a grand occasion.
- Space Management: The right size and shape define seating arrangements, dining areas, and activity zones.
Types of Shamiyana Rentals Available
When contacting local rental providers, you’ll generally encounter these popular options:
1. Traditional Canvas/Cloth Shamiyanas
These are the classic, often brightly colored tents popular for local functions. They offer excellent shade and a traditional look.
- Pros: Cost-effective, aesthetically pleasing for cultural events.
- Cons: May require more setup time; less effective against very heavy downpours if not properly maintained.
2. Modern PVC/Vinyl Structures
These are increasingly popular for larger or more formal events. They are typically white or light-colored and offer superior waterproofing.
- Pros: Highly weather-resistant, clean, and modern look; often faster to assemble.
- Cons: Can sometimes feel warmer inside if ventilation isn't managed well.
3. Mandap and Stage Coverings
For weddings or religious ceremonies, you’ll need specialized coverings for the main stage or mandap. Ensure these are sturdy, beautifully draped, and appropriate for the rituals planned.
Essential Shamiyana Rental Checklist
Before confirming your booking for shamiyana rentals in Laldingabari, ask these critical questions:
- Size Calculation: Provide the vendor with the estimated guest count. A standard calculation is about 10-12 sq. ft. per person for seating, plus extra space for stages and buffets.
- Ground Conditions: Does the site require special anchoring (especially important if the ground is soft or uneven)?
- Side Walls/Curtains: Are sidewalls included? These are vital for privacy and wind protection, even on sunny days.
- Delivery and Setup Time: Confirm the exact time they will arrive and complete the setup. Late setup can derail your entire schedule.

Part 2: Achieving Crystal Clear Sound – Sound System Rentals
No event is complete without appropriate audio—be it background music, clear announcements, or a full-fledged DJ setup for a celebration. Poor sound quality can ruin the mood instantly.
Understanding Your Sound Needs
The required sound system varies drastically based on your event type and venue size.
1. Small Gatherings & Speeches (Community Halls, Small Functions)
For events where the primary need is amplification of voices (speeches, announcements, simple religious chanting), you need:
- PA System: A simple Public Address system with 2-4 high-quality speakers.
- Wireless Microphones: At least two reliable wireless mics (handheld or lapel).
2. Medium Events & Music (Birthday Parties, Small Receptions)
If you plan to play music or have live acoustic performances, you require more power and bass:
- Powered Speakers: At least two robust 12-inch or 15-inch powered speakers.
- Mixer Board: A basic mixer to manage inputs from microphones and music sources (like a laptop or phone).
- Subwoofers (Optional but recommended): For a richer musical experience.
3. Large Events & DJs (Weddings, Concerts)
For large crowds spanning a wide area, invest in professional-grade sound that can deliver volume without distortion:
- Line Arrays or Multiple Speaker Stacks: To ensure sound reaches the farthest corners.
- Professional Sound Engineer: Crucial for balancing levels, managing feedback, and ensuring smooth transitions.
Key Considerations for Sound System Rentals in Dhalai
When booking sound system rentals in Laldingabari, focus on reliability and the technician provided:
- Testing is Non-Negotiable: Always request a brief sound check before the event starts. Test all microphones and music sources.
- Cabling and Safety: Ask how the vendor manages cables. Loose cables are a major tripping hazard, especially under a shamiyana. Good vendors use cable ramps or secure tape.
- Venue Acoustics: Laldingabari venues might be open fields or semi-enclosed spaces. A good sound technician will know how to adjust sound dispersion based on the environment to prevent echo or dead spots.
Part 3: The Unsung Hero – Generator and Power Backup Rentals
In many parts of Tripura, including surrounding areas near Laldingabari, reliable grid power can sometimes be intermittent, especially during peak seasons or adverse weather. Generator rentals are not a luxury; they are an essential insurance policy for your event.
Why You Absolutely Need a Backup Generator
Imagine your sound system cutting out mid-speech or the lights dimming during the main dance sequence. A generator ensures continuous operation for:
- Sound and lighting systems.
- Catering equipment (chillers, warmers).
- Any on-site charging stations or essential electronic needs.
Sizing Your Generator Correctly
This is where many people make mistakes. You must calculate the total load your equipment will draw.
Calculation Tip: List every electrical item you are renting (speakers, mixer, lights, catering gear) and find its wattage requirement. Sum these up. Then, add a 20% buffer for surge power (when motors start).
- Small Events (Basic Lights/PA): A 3 kVA to 5 kVA generator might suffice.
- Medium Events (Full Sound/Catering): Aim for 7.5 kVA to 10 kVA.
- Large Events (Extensive Lighting/DJ): You might need 15 kVA or more.
Generator Rental Checklist
When securing generator services in Laldingabari, remember these points:
- Fuel Contingency: Does the rental price include the initial fuel? Crucially, is there a plan for refueling during a long event? Never assume one tank is enough.
- Noise Level: Generators can be noisy. Inquire about the noise level (measured in decibels, dB). Silent or low-noise inverter generators are pricier but essential if your event is close to residential areas or requires quiet speeches.
- Operator: Always insist that the rental company provides an experienced operator. They handle the safe connection, monitoring, and troubleshooting—you don't want an untrained person handling high-voltage power connections under a tent.
- Transfer Switch/Cutover: Ensure the vendor provides a safe way to seamlessly transfer power from the grid to the generator (and back, if necessary) without frying your sensitive sound equipment.

The Vetting Process: Beyond the Price Tag
It’s tempting to choose the absolute cheapest quote, but for infrastructure rentals, reliability is paramount.
- Ask for Recent Work Photos: Request pictures of their setup from a recent event, preferably one similar in scale to yours. This shows you their current stock condition and setup style.
- Visit if Possible: If the vendor is within a reasonable distance in Dhalai, try to visit their yard or office to see the equipment firsthand. Check the condition of the shamiyana fabric (look for tears or mildew) and the physical state of the sound speakers.
- Clarity on Hidden Fees: Confirm that the quoted price includes transportation to and from Laldingabari, labor charges for setup/dismantling, and security deposits. Unexpected transport fees can inflate a budget quickly.
Timing is Everything
For events during peak seasons (like wedding season or major festivals), book your shamiyana, sound system, and generator at least 4-6 weeks in advance. High-demand items, especially large generators, are often reserved early in the region.
